Golden Retrievers are quintessential family pets known for their loyal and gentle nature. Originating from Scotland, their athletic build makes them perfect for active roles in search and rescue operations and assistance work. Goldens display a beautiful range of coat colors from light cream to rich gold, with water-repellent, dense fur that requires regular grooming. Golden Retrievers are intelligent, friendly, and tolerant dogs, ideal for families with children and other pets. Being active and fun-loving, they need consistent exercise and mental stimulation to stay healthy. They excel in obedience training due to their strong desire to please.

FAQs

How much are Golden Retriever puppies now?

The average cost of a purebred Golden Retriever puppy in the United Kingdom is approximately £1272, though prices can vary based on factors such as pedigree, breeder reputation, and location.

Are goldens high maintenance?

Golden Retrievers are relatively high maintenance due to their thick, dense coats that require regular grooming. They also need plenty of exercise and mental stimulation to stay happy and healthy. Overall, they can be considered moderate to high maintenance compared to some other breeds.

How many walks a day does a Golden Retriever puppy need?

A Golden Retriever puppy typically needs about 5-6 short walks a day, totaling around 20-30 minutes of exercise. However, the amount can vary depending on the puppy's age and energy level. It's important to balance activity with rest to support healthy growth.

What are the disadvantages of Golden Retriever?

Golden Retrievers can be prone to health issues like hip dysplasia and heart problems. They also require a lot of exercise and grooming, which can be time-consuming. Additionally, their friendly nature may make them less effective as guard dogs.

Do Goldens shed a lot?

Yes, Golden Retrievers shed quite a bit, especially during seasonal changes in spring and fall. Regular grooming and brushing can help manage their shedding and keep their coat healthy.
